The 74F14SCX is a high-performance logic IC chip from the 74F series, manufactured by Fairchild Semiconductor (now part of onsemi). This IC is designed as a Schmitt Trigger Inverter with six independent channels, each featuring a single input. It is housed in a 14-pin SOIC package, making it suitable for surface mount applications. The 74F14SCX operates within a supply voltage range of 4.5V to 5.5V and can function effectively within an operating temperature range of 0°C to 70°C.
The IC boasts a maximum propagation delay of 10.5ns at 5V with a maximum capacitive load of 50pF, ensuring fast and reliable signal inversion. The input logic levels are defined as 1.1V for low and 2V for high, providing clear and precise signal transitions. The output current capabilities are rated at 1mA for high and 20mA for low, making it suitable for driving various types of loads.
The 74F14SCX is ideal for a variety of applications where signal inversion and noise immunity are critical. Its Schmitt Trigger feature ensures robust performance in noisy environments, making it suitable for digital signal processing, clock signal inversion, and data transmission systems. The fast propagation delay and high current drive capabilities make it an excellent choice for high-speed digital circuits.
